
Prime Focus Ltd to Raise Up to ₹3,000 Cr via Securities Issuance
Prime Focus Limited's Board of Directors met on September 4, 2026, and approved a significant fundraising initiative. The company plans to raise up to ₹3,000 Crore through various permissible mechanisms, including equity shares, debt securities, non-convertible securities, share warrants, and other equity-linked instruments. This could involve Qualified Institutions Placement (QIP), Depository Receipts (ADR/GDR), preferential issue, or rights issue. The board also approved an increase in the authorized share capital from ₹85 Crore to ₹100 Crore to facilitate this fundraise. The notice for the 29th Annual General Meeting, scheduled for September 30, 2026, which includes resolutions for these proposals, was also approved.
